Output 621d60d56f60fd43653554f88b43a6e48f50d1dbabb0335f8067785a55de7efe:1

value
16264038
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d252fb66e2fd920c24c58a31587470fd2336b53f OP_EQUALVERIFY OP_CHECKSIG
address
LeQ3aC1BwEzSj7A8sfwyJ26cDjcXu2Z5gP
transaction
621d60d56f60fd43653554f88b43a6e48f50d1dbabb0335f8067785a55de7efe
spent
true